VOELKER’S TEAMMATE TIES
Left handed pitcher Matt Voelker is starting his professional baseball journey with the Boise Hawks this season.

Advertisement

Voelker’s passion for baseball ignited during his time at Loyola Marymount University (LMU), where he played alongside current teammate Kenny Oyama for four years and Alex Baeza for a season with the Frederick Keys. The friendships built with Oyama and Baeza played a pivotal role in Voelker’s decision to join the Hawks, as their previous connections fostered a sense of familiarity and support.
During his collegiate years, Voelker demonstrated consistent growth and improvement. In his freshman season, he displayed promising potential, recording a 5.17 ERA and 17 strikeouts in 31.1 innings pitched. As he continued his development, Voelker’s dedication paid off, culminating in impressive performances, including a standout 2020 season with a perfect 0.00 ERA in 14.2 innings pitched.
After completing his collegiate career, Voelker continued to refine his skills in the Baylor Bears program, where he further honed his craft. Throughout his time at Baylor, Voelker showcased resilience and adaptability, contributing to the team’s success. His experiences in both college and independent league baseball have equipped him with a well-rounded skill set and the ability to thrive in various game situations.
Voelker’s journey also includes a brief stint with the Frederick Keys, an affiliated minor league team, where he displayed his potential with an impressive 2.29 ERA and 16 strikeouts in 19.2 innings pitched. His consistent performance and ability to adapt to different levels of competition highlight his versatility as a pitcher.
